List elements (in particular, and elements) cannot be children of elements. When a sentence contains a bulleted list, therefore, one might wonder how it should be marked up. The solution is to realize that a paragraph, in HTML terms, is not a logical concept, but a structural one. In the fantastic example above, there are actually five paragraphs as defined by this specification: one before the list, one for each bullet, and one after the list. The markup for the above example could therefore be: Authors wishing to conveniently style such "logical" paragraphs consisting of multiple "structural" paragraphs can use the element instead of the element. Thus for instance the above example could become the following: This example still has five structural paragraphs, but now the author can style just the instead of having to consider each part of the example separately.
